 Consider the following statements:

1.The Brahmaputra river is known as Tsangpo in its upper reaches in Tibet.

2.The Godavari river is often referred to as the Ganges of the South.

3.The Krishna river has the second-largest river basin in India, after the Ganges.

4.The Indus river originates from the Tibetan plateau, near Lake Mansarovar.

Which of the statements above is/are correct? 

A 2, 3, and 4 only Correct Answer Incorrect Answer
B 1, 2, and 4 only Correct Answer Incorrect Answer
C 1, 2, and 3 only Correct Answer Incorrect Answer
D 1, 3, and 4 only Correct Answer Incorrect Answer

Solution

The correct answer is B
